Which input to use on AC200P with BLUETTI Charger 1?

Hi there brains trust:

I purchased the BLUETTI Charger 1 so that I could charge my AC200P in the car from something other than my cigarette lighter. But in all of my reconfigurations and modifications so far, I repurposed the XT90/MC4 cable because I needed an Anderson plug.

The Charger 1 comes with an output to MC4. When looking on the Bluetti site, I can see that the XT90/MC4 cable is out of stock, but there is an DC7909/MC4 cable available (of course, not for the AC200P, but available to order none the less).

Here is what I sorta know. There are two charging inputs. One is a Aviation socket and one is a DC7909. The cigarette lighter cable terminates in a XT90, which plugs into the XT90 → Aviation cable.

The AC power brick plugs into the DC7909.

I have no idea why there are two inputs and when to use which.

So here’s my question: Do I need to plug the output of the Charger 1 (MC4) into a MC4 → XT90 cable, which then plugs into the XT90 → Aviation Plug input?

Or can I order an MC4/DC7909 cable (Solar charging cable) so that I go from Charger 1/MC4 output to the MC4 → DC7909, and plug that into where the AC charger plugs in?

I have both the AC200P & C1. The correct connection is the C1 MC4 to the AC200P MC4 to D7909 DC/Solar input.
This is a 135V at 12A input. So, it will take the max volt setting of the C1 of 56V at 10A for up to 560W. :slight_smile:

After confirmed by the tech team, you need to connect directly to the PV charging port using the PV charging cable - NOT the 7909 port.
